Outdoor Recreation, 4th ed.
Outdoor Recreation: Enrichment for a Lifetime looks at outdoor pursuits first as a sub-phenomenon of the larger recreation and leisure phenomenon, but with an added touch, that of the natural element, with its psychological influence and social significance.
This book provides two views of nature: The first is based on the experiences and values of the original inhabitants of the New World. The second is based on the values of Western society transplanted into the New World after discovery and colonization. It also describes federal, state, local, and private resources. Further, this book examines the management of outdoor resources as well as outdoor education and activities.
The authors have taught at the higher education level. They have also served professional organizations such as NOLS and the American Association for Health, Physical Education, Recreation, and Dance.
